    Laser BlockFonts

    I see that the discussion of the week has been on converting fonts to DXF's, I think. The commercial program that I use, Tops100, for Trumpf Laser does a wonderful job at taking fonts and creating vectors with them, even TTF's. As easy as typing what you want and out comes vectors in arcs and lines. It does not even create polylines like other programs. I am posting the dxf of the text "LaserSans". It is a great font that blocks everything so none of the letters fall out. People can copy and paste letters into the location that they want and not have to trace over all the letters. Let me know if I should post other fonts. Thanks for the great forum guys!!!
